Understanding the Core Mechanics of Plinko

At its heart, a plinko game is straightforward. A player begins by placing a bet. Following this, a disc, often referred to as a puck, is dropped from the top of a game board studded with pegs. As the puck descends, it randomly bounces off these pegs, changing its trajectory with each impact. The goal is for the puck to eventually land in one of several slots at the bottom of the board, each associated with a different payout multiplier. The higher the multiplier of the slot, the more significant the potential return on the player’s initial wager. While luck dictates the puck’s path, the game’s inherent design introduces an element of unpredictability that makes each round unique and exciting.

The Role of Probability in Plinko

While plinko is seemingly a game of pure chance, understanding the basic principles of probability can subtly inform a player’s approach. Even though one cannot predict the exact path of the puck, the odds of landing in any particular slot are directly correlated with the slot’s position and the board’s design. Generally, the slots located directly beneath the starting point offer the highest payouts but have the lowest probability of being hit. Conversely, the slots situated towards the edges of the board offer smaller payouts but have a higher likelihood of receiving the puck.

Operational Models and Features

No-ID casinos in Italy typically operate under a variety of licenses, often obtained from jurisdictions with less stringent regulatory oversight than the Italian Agenzia delle Dogane e dei Monopoli (ADM). These jurisdictions may include Curacao, Malta, or other offshore locations. The absence of KYC procedures is the defining characteristic. This means players are not required to submit documentation such as passports, utility bills, or proof of address during registration or withdrawal. This streamlined process is a major draw for players seeking privacy and convenience. However, this lack of verification also raises significant concerns regarding anti-money laundering (AML) compliance and the potential for fraud.

Payment Methods

The payment methods accepted by these casinos are often tailored to facilitate anonymous transactions. Cryptocurrencies, such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Litecoin, are frequently favored due to their decentralized nature and inherent privacy features. E-wallets, which may offer varying levels of anonymity depending on their usage, are also commonly supported. Traditional payment methods, such as credit cards and bank transfers, are sometimes offered, but their use is less prevalent due to the increased traceability they entail. The choice of payment methods is a key indicator of the casino’s operational model and its tolerance for risk.

Regulatory and Legal Implications

The legal status of no-ID casinos in Italy is complex and subject to ongoing debate. The ADM, the primary regulatory body, has a clear mandate to enforce KYC requirements and combat illegal gambling activities. Casinos operating without proper licensing and adherence to KYC protocols are considered illegal and subject to penalties. However, the enforcement of these regulations against offshore operators can be challenging. The ADM actively blocks access to unlicensed websites and takes legal action against operators found to be targeting Italian players without authorization. The legal grey areas surrounding these platforms create significant risks for both players and operators.

Anti-Money Laundering (AML) and Counter-Terrorism Financing (CTF) Concerns

The absence of KYC procedures at no-ID casinos raises serious concerns about AML and CTF compliance. These platforms are vulnerable to being used for money laundering and other illicit activities. Without proper verification, it is difficult to identify and prevent suspicious transactions. The lack of transparency also makes it challenging for law enforcement agencies to investigate potential criminal activity. The Italian government and the ADM are under pressure to strengthen regulations and enforcement to address these risks.

Player Protection and Responsible Gambling

Player protection is another critical area of concern. No-ID casinos often lack the safeguards and responsible gambling tools that are typically provided by licensed operators. This includes features such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and access to support services for problem gamblers. The absence of these tools increases the risk of gambling addiction and financial harm for players. The lack of regulatory oversight also means that players have limited recourse in the event of disputes or unfair practices.

Il Contesto Normativo e le Sue Implicazioni

Il mercato italiano del gioco d’azzardo online è strettamente regolamentato dall’AAMS, che concede licenze agli operatori che rispettano rigorosi standard di sicurezza e trasparenza. Tuttavia, l’esistenza di siti di gioco non autorizzati, operanti spesso da giurisdizioni estere, crea una zona grigia con implicazioni significative. Questi siti, pur offrendo giochi simili a quelli autorizzati, non sono soggetti alle stesse normative, sollevando preoccupazioni riguardo alla protezione dei consumatori, alla prevenzione del riciclaggio di denaro e alla garanzia di un gioco responsabile.

La Legislazione Italiana e le Sue Sfide

La legislazione italiana, pur cercando di contrastare l’operatività dei siti non autorizzati, si trova di fronte a sfide complesse. La natura transnazionale di internet rende difficile il blocco completo dell’accesso a questi siti, e i giocatori possono aggirare le restrizioni utilizzando vari strumenti.
